Impair applications are usually developed in opposition to a remote API that is independently managed with a third party, the cloud service provider. Instigated simply by changes, for example pricing, porting an application right from consuming one set of API endpoints to another frequently requires a fair degree of re-engineering especially considering that even syn¬tactically similar APIs could digress semantically. So, the escalating realisation of your inevitability associated with cross-cloud computing led to several pro¬posed options. As expected having such a nascent field, there is also a certain level of confusion as a result of the use of non-convergent terminology: hybrid clouds, multi¬clouds, meta-cloud, federated clouds, etc . The first con¬tribution of this document, thus, is always to offer a coherent un¬derstanding associated with cross-cloud processing. The second factor is a classification based on the termi¬nology witnessed so far in this field along with promi¬nent efforts of each, describing his or her modus operandi and activities on their suitability and limits, and how that they relate to the obligation of different stakeholders. The third plus fourth advantages are a review of current strains and a great outlook about research opportuni¬ties, respectively. These types of contributions really are targeted in direction of mapping the forthcoming focus of fog up specialists, specifically application developers and scientists.

How come cross cloud boundaries?

The cross-cloud program is one that will consumes multiple cloud API under a solitary version in the appli¬cation. Let’s consider a several examples drawn from real situations where programmers are confronted with the option to utilize different APIs, i. y. to mix cloud restrictions.

  • Alan, an online supplier, finds that his number of users is more fleeting than he planned pertaining to: web analytics indicates which a large amount of customers are getting at services via mobile devices and later for a few mins (as opposed to hours for the reason that Alan actually envisioned). Alan decides to alter how he or she manages his service infrastructure using ephemeral virtual devices (VMs) in contrast to dedicated long-life ones. He, thus, improvements his busi¬ness plan to employ a different CSP that charges by the tracfone unit rather than the hr, saving him or her hun¬dreds regarding dollars monthly in detailed expenses.
  • A company is consolidating several of its interior teams in addition to, accordingly, their particular respective products and services will be specific into a single platform. Bella, the particular company’s Chief Information Police officer (CIO), looks after this task. Your ex objective is usually to keep many in¬ternal expert services operational although frictionless for possible in the course of and after the transition. Bella finds the fact that the teams for being consolidated are generally us¬ing unique public and private cloud infrastructures for numerous operations serious within their design. This necessitates major changes to the underlying common sense that takes care of task automation, service provisi¬oning, resource operations, etc.
  • An online games startup Casus is quickly expand¬ing it is user base. Typically the cloud enables Casus to con¬sume an ever-increasing amount of means as and when required, which is extremely advantageous. However , the cloud does not actually aid in pro¬viding an maximized service to consumers who are not really rel¬atively near to any fog up datacenters, for example those in the Arabian Gulf region, american Africa, or even cen¬tral Asian countries. In order to compliment such consumers, Casus has to use progressive techniques to sustain high qual¬ity of expertise. One such technique is to build up the casing of logic and data beyond a single CSP, but rather to be able to move on de¬mand to nearby CSPs whilst maintaining assistance op¬eration throughout the different system substrata.

A common thread to these cases is in order to the predetermined plan concerning service provisioning, use, or perhaps management. Different parts of the application (virtu¬alized infrastructure administrator, load balancer, etc . ) would need to end up being changed to call up different APIs. Change will be, of course , section of business. Hence, the need for cross¬cloud systems in a natural way grows better as sectors and communities increasingly makes use of the cloud. Such change, how¬ever, entails imperative changes to the particular communication behaviour to accommodate different semantics, recharging models, in addition to SLA words. This is the key cross-cloud task. Another commonality is the have to be free from long¬term commitment. Quite a few consumers pick the cloud meant for agility plus elasticity. In the past few years, this was re¬stricted to the limitations of a solitary CSP but currently the movement is to surpasse different CSPs. A recent sur¬vey discovered that typically the “ability to transfer data from one service to another” ranked quite highly as a concern elevated by privately owned sector SMEs as well as large organisa¬tions apply the cloud. As such, several works inside academia plus industry own attempted to take on this difficult task using distinctive strategies. Before attempting to classify these functions, it is maybe important to suggests the obvious: This is not a thesis for a generally uniform provisioning sys¬tem. To start with, such “uber cloud” is definitely unrealistic provided the business nature of this market. Next, we believe it to be healthy and balanced to have a varied cloud marketplace where each provider gives a unique mixture of specialized companies that provides a certain specialized niche of the marketplace.

More Info regarding Internet Data Reduction find right here .